Choosing the right real estate agent to sell your home is a crucial decision that can significantly impact the outcome of your sale. A competent and experienced agent can guide you through the complexities of the real estate market, maximize your home’s value, and secure a favorable deal.

Here are some key factors to consider when selecting a real estate agent:

  • Experience and Expertise: Look for an agent with a proven track record of success in selling homes in your area. Experience in your specific neighborhood or home type is also beneficial.
  • Local Market Knowledge: Choose an agent who is well-versed in the local real estate market, including recent sales data, trends, and neighborhood dynamics.
  • Marketing and Negotiation Skills: An effective agent will have strong marketing skills to showcase your home’s best features and attract potential buyers. Negotiation skills are also crucial to ensure you get the best possible price and terms.
  • Communication and Responsiveness: Open communication and prompt responsiveness are essential. Look for an agent who is easily accessible, keeps you informed, and promptly addresses your concerns.
  • Trust and Rapport: Choose an agent you trust and feel comfortable working with. A positive relationship built on trust and mutual respect will make the selling process smoother and more enjoyable.

By carefully considering these factors, you can select a real estate agent who will effectively represent your interests and help you achieve your home selling goals.

FAQs on Choosing a Real Estate Agent to Sell a Home

Selling a home is a major undertaking, and choosing the right real estate agent is crucial to a successful sale. Here are answers to some frequently asked questions to help you make an informed decision:

Question 1: How do I find a reputable real estate agent?

Referrals from friends, family, or other trusted sources are a great starting point. You can also search online directories and read reviews from past clients to find agents with a proven track record of success.

Question 2: What qualities should I look for in a real estate agent?

Experience, local market knowledge, strong negotiation skills, excellent communication skills, and a commitment to providing personalized service are key qualities to consider.

Question 3: How do I know if an agent is a good fit for me?

Schedule an interview with potential agents to discuss your needs, goals, and expectations. Pay attention to their communication style, professionalism, and ability to answer your questions thoroughly.

Question 4: What are the typical responsibilities of a real estate agent when selling a home?

Agents typically handle tasks such as pricing the home, marketing it to potential buyers, negotiating the sale, and overseeing the closing process.

Question 5: How much does it cost to hire a real estate agent?

Real estate agents typically charge a commission based on the sale price of the home. The commission rate varies depending on the agent and the local market, but it usually falls between 5% and 6%.

Question 6: Can I sell my home without using a real estate agent?

While it is possible to sell a home without an agent, it is generally not recommended unless you have extensive experience in real estate transactions. Agents provide valuable expertise, market knowledge, and negotiation skills that can help you get the best possible price for your home.
